Stone Coated Roof Tiles Options
Considering the extended-phrase Value financial savings and environmental positive aspects, choosing stone-coated metallic tiles is a great expenditure in each the existing and the future of buildings.While roofs current free Place to install solar panels, some roofing options really are a challenge to integrate with solar modules.In addition, you